Dr. Richard completed medical school at the University of Vermont College of Medicine in 2001 and went on to complete his residency in orthopedic surgery at Boston University Medical Center. In 2006, he began his fellowship in Hand, Upper Extremity, and Microvascular Surgery at Duke University and has stayed there ever since.
Dr. Richard’s research evaluates the clinical outcomes of fractures of the upper extremity, with a particular interest in wrist and elbow fractures and improving ways to treat elbow arthritis in young patients. He has a clinical and research interest in adolescent elbow throwing injuries.
